</item><item><title>Future of Rupee against Dollar?</title>
<link>http://trak.in/tags/business/2008/04/09/indian-rupee-dollar-future-exchange-rate-forecast/</link>
<description>Even though Indians holding dollars were not very happy during that time, quite a few Indian corporations made hay while the Sun shined. The number of acquisitions made by Indian companies were unprecedented. Due to stronger Rupee and weaker dollar, these companies could buy American/European companies at much cheaper price.</description>
